2012-02-07 15 views
1

私はいつか答えを探していましたが、まだ役に立たないものはありません。C言語のオブジェクト指向アプリケーション開発

私はオブジェクト指向の開発を学んでおり、概念を理解するのに役立つプロジェクトに取り組んでいます。

私は、EmployeeID、EmployeeFirstName、EmployeeMiddleName、EmployeeLastNameを含むExcelファイルを持っています。

データベースでストアドプロシージャを呼び出し、EmployeeIDパラメータを渡し、返された値でcsvファイルに書き込む必要があります。

出力CSVファイルには、次の列があります:社員、EmployeeAddress、クライアントID、PROJECTID

は、どのように私はOOP形式でコードを書くのですか?更新

(従業員クラスのオブジェクト用のサンプル構文のように):
にはどうすれば従業員オブジェクトの作成に取り掛かると

+0

ここでは、複数の質問をしています。1)従業員クラスはどのように見えますか? 2)このデータを保存する最良の方法は何ですか? 3)このデータを取得してオブジェクトに格納するにはどうすればよいですか? 4)これをどのようにCSVに出力するのですか?これらのすべてには多くの解決策があります。あなたは外出した方が良いかもしれませんし、誰かにあなたの努力を見させる方が良いかもしれません。 *実際には間違った答えはありません(もちろん、それだけではありませんが、肌の猫についてのことです;-) – dash

+0

@dashは「従業員クラスがどのように見えるか」を探しています。 – DotNetRookie

+0

@BobKaufman 1つの特定の挑戦は..どのような従業員クラスの外観ですか? – DotNetRookie

答えて

1

これがある(例えば社員、EmployeeFirstname、EmployeeMiddleNameなどのような)対応するプロパティを作成することができます複雑な質問。私の個人的な意見は、コード例があなたをうまく行かないということです。あなたが心配する必要があるのは、一般的な方法で問題に取り組むために使用する可能性のあるさまざまなパターンです。実際のコードを書くことは、ほとんどありません。

元のデータストアがExcelシートでなくなったり、出力ストアがCSVではなくXMLなどである状況に適応するために最小限の労力を要するようにコードを設計する必要があります。

抽象的なメソッド、インタフェースを使用しようとします。

開始するには良い場所はhereです。

広い質問に対する幅広い答え。

関連する問題